Rarely are 100 degree days perfect for anything. Last Fri-day’s overwhelming heat, however, was the ideal condi-tion for the city of Latimer to celebrate the opening of its splash pad.
“We picked the right day,” said Cathy Carlson, who first brought the idea for the splash pad to the Latimer City Council last January. “The weather’s hot, the kids are in swimsuits, there’s a good crowd. We’re ready to turn it on.”
The celebration Friday night began with a dinner followed by a ribbon cutting. Then, it was time to play. Dozens of children sported swimsuits and sprinted through the streams and sprayers of the splash pad, located at West Park.
Robyn Kofoot, Cub Cadet Daycare and primary grant writer for the splash pad, couldn’t help but smile as she saw the enthusiasm from the throng of soaking wet kids running through the splash pad.
